4.4-Rated Hotels Near bellaflora Schwechat

City Hotel Albrecht

City Hotel Albrecht

4.4 / 5Good
Wiener Straße 25
0.24KM from bellaflora Schwechat
HikingCafeChildren's MealIroning ServiceLuggage StorageLaundry Service
per night
From
USD**1